  • Publication number: 20140016158
    Abstract: An image forming apparatus connected via a network with an authentication server for user authentication based on biometric information about a user. The image forming apparatus is also connected with a managing server for managing an operation of the image forming apparatus. The image forming apparatus includes a transmission unit transmitting the biometric information about the user to the authentication server, a reception unit receiving use limit information corresponding to the biometric information about the user from the managing server, and a control unit controlling the operation of the image forming apparatus based on the use limit information.
